From November 9th, 2023, the informational and analytical document “How to Understand and Develop the Energy Storage Systems” is freely available at the corporate website of Monbat AD. In the popular “White paper” format, the company presents the perspectives for the development and the mass deployment of energy storage systems (ESS) in an earnest, yet comprehensive to the general public, manner. The emphasize is on the battery energy storage systems (BESS) and the main opportunities for applying these in different scopes of energy consumption – from households to large industrial enterprises.
BESS are increasingly being used in integration with renewables, thus reducing grid electricity consumption and associated costs, especially during peak demand hours. Additionally, battery-based systems are offering a set of other advantages as voltage stabilization, power supply provision in case of power outages and other contingencies, reserved power on demand (e.g., for fast charging of electric vehicles), etc. The white paper emphasizes the presentation of different battery technologies (“chemistries”) applied in BESS with analysis of their strengths and weaknesses, and their suitability for the respective electricity consumption scope. The main purpose of the paper is to serve as a basic guide for different stakeholder groups, planning to install renewables for self-consumption or electricity trading.
Monbat is among the largest manufacturers of lead-acid and lead-carbon industrial batteries in Europe, as well as owner of EAS Batteries – development company, specialized in state-of-the-art lithium-ion modules (LFP), based in Nordhausen, Germany. Earlier in 2023, Monbat has already announced plans to commercialize of off- and on-grid BESS (incl. modular systems), equipped with lead-carbon and lithium-ion batteries for household and industrial application, with capacities ranging from 5 kW to 500 kW.
